Output 1066031198aa58eb98bbcb3796900004533ae73533db514ec450cc10d1ead91d:6

value
8106355
script pubkey
OP_0 OP_PUSHBYTES_20 c5f4ab85f74d53a84f364bdd6326a1093446d872
address
ltc1qch62hp0hf4f6snekf0wkxf4ppy6ydkrjh2s5fz
transaction
1066031198aa58eb98bbcb3796900004533ae73533db514ec450cc10d1ead91d
spent
true